A lot was going on in the world in 1940 and this Martin 00-21 was there to be a part of it. Maybe it belonged to a soldier or a helped a family to cope with impending world war. But clearly this guitar has a history, it’s wear tells of stroke after stroke of the pick and we can only guess as the notes and chords that have flown from its soundhole. We do know the initials J.D.T. carved in it’s top were from a proud owner John D. Tilley, no doubt marking his lifelong companion. This pre-war 1940 Martin 00-21 is largely original and in great playing condition. It had only one owner until 2009. The tone is that magical sound everyone wants, bold and lively with richness from old Brazilian Rosewood and power and clarity from Adirondack Red Spruce with nearly 70 years of play on it. While not a pristine collector, this is an awesome player’s vintage Martin, priced fairly and offering magic for your fingertips.
